Output e3393bcacd85c8bf7fe9b9522ea3fbbfb16cb7485c788a59e2703eb5bbfdfc17:1

value
523580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ed5bc4cbf2504000f996ad7ce445a0b142b466b OP_EQUAL
address
3GArjTaVdpK2uXXZboyikNFFCZJT4PP3r7
transaction
e3393bcacd85c8bf7fe9b9522ea3fbbfb16cb7485c788a59e2703eb5bbfdfc17
confirmations
50167
spent
true